Fit and Size

The first thing to consider when choosing a baseball mitt is the fit and size. You want a mitt that fits snugly on your hand, but not so tight that it restricts movement or causes discomfort. If the mitt is too large, you may struggle to control the ball, and if it's too small, it may be difficult to close your fingers around the ball.

To find the right size, measure the distance from the base of your palm to the tip of your middle finger. This will give you a rough idea of what size mitt you need. Keep in mind that different brands may have slightly different sizing charts, so it's always a good idea to try on a few different mitts to find the perfect fit.

Position and Style

Another important consideration is the position you'll be playing and the style of mitt that works best for that position. For example, pitchers and infielders often prefer mitts with smaller, more compact fingers and a shallower pocket, while outfielders may prefer a larger mitt with a deeper pocket to help them catch fly balls.

In addition to the size and shape of the mitt, you'll also want to consider the type of webbing. Most mitts have either an open or closed web, with open webbing being more popular for infielders and closed webbing being more common for pitchers and outfielders. The webbing helps to form a pocket for catching the ball, so it's important to choose a style that works best for your needs.

Material and Quality

The material and quality of the mitt are also important factors to consider. Higher quality mitts are typically made from more durable materials, such as leather, and are more likely to hold up to the rigors of regular use. Lower quality mitts may be made from cheaper materials, such as synthetic leather, and may not hold up as well over time.

In addition to the material, you'll also want to consider the construction of the mitt. Higher quality mitts are often hand-sewn, which can be more expensive but also results in a more durable and well-made glove. Lower quality mitts may be machine-sewn, which is cheaper but can result in a mitt that is less durable and may not hold up as well over time.

Maintenance and Break-In

Once you've chosen the perfect baseball mitt, it's important to take good care of it to ensure it lasts for as long as possible. This includes regular cleaning and conditioning to keep the leather soft and supple. You can use a leather conditioner or oil to help keep the mitt in good shape, and be sure to store it in a cool, dry place when not in use.

Breaking in a new mitt can be a bit of a process, but it's worth it in the end. To break in your mitt, you can use a baseball or a glove mallet to gently shape the pocket and loosen up the leather. You can also use a glove oil or conditioner to help soften the leather and make it more pliable. Be patient and work on your mitt slowly and consistently, as rushing the process can actually damage the mitt and make it less effective.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Why are MLB players wearing mittens?

MLB players wear sliding mitts for crucial hand and finger protection during slides. These mitts have extra padding to absorb impact and reduce the risk of injuries like cuts, abrasions, and bruises from contact with the ground or bases. Wearing sliding mitts allows players to slide with confidence and minimize the potential for hand injuries.

2. How do I know what size baseball glove I need?

To determine your baseball glove size, measure the circumference of your hand (in inches) across your palm using a tape measure. Use your dominant hand, right for right-handed individuals and left for left-handed individuals, for accurate sizing.

3. Why do baseball players wear oven mitts now?

Baseball players in MLB wear sliding mitts to protect their hands and wrists when sliding headfirst into bases. The solid attachment of bases to the infield poses a risk of serious finger or wrist injuries during a slide. Wearing sliding mitts offers additional safety and protection during gameplay.

4. What size baseball glove for a grown man?

For grown men, the typical baseball glove size ranges from 11 to 11.75 inches. Second basemen often prefer a smaller glove for quick throws and better control. Shortstops typically use a medium-sized glove for grounders and quick throws. Third basemen generally prefer a larger glove.
